Back to newsFarmers in the Chania region are staging a protest on Wednesday, June 24, gathering at the Mournies junction at 10:00 AM before marching to the local tax office (Eforia Chanion). The demonstration is part of ongoing agricultural protests over farming policies. Tourists traveling through or around Chania on Wednesday morning should expect potential road disruptions near the Mournies interchange, a key junction on the main route connecting Chania city with the southern and eastern parts of the island. Allow extra travel time if your plans involve passing through that area, particularly between 9:00 AM and midday. The protest is expected to be peaceful. Check local traffic updates before heading out.
